Functional weakness assessment
A report of weakness becomes more useful when linked to a specific movement. One person may struggle to stand; another may have difficulty lifting an arm or controlling a leg. PT assessment considers force production alongside pain, balance, coordination and the medical history. New or unexplained weakness may require medical evaluation rather than an exercise plan alone.
Task-specific movement planning
The therapist also examines how the household compensates. Pulling on furniture, relying on an unsuitable aid or asking a relative to lift can create demands that have not been assessed. The movement plan should identify the required assistance and equipment, taking the caregiver's own abilities into account. Strengthening is one possible component, not the only response to a functional limitation.
Assistance and device review
Instructions need review when the pattern or severity of weakness changes. The patient and family should describe the changed task, symptoms and help required. Sudden new weakness, particularly with other neurological changes, needs urgent clinical attention. Routine home therapy does not replace that assessment or determine the medical cause of a new symptom.

Eligibility and insurance review
Original Medicare Part A & B may cover eligible home health care when the applicable homebound, skilled-care, clinician-order and certification requirements are met and services follow an individual plan through a Medicare-certified agency. Coverage and any patient responsibility require verification. Blue Shield of California PPO and Anthem Blue Cross PPO benefits are also reviewed individually. Equipment, medications and separately billed services require their own benefit review.
